Los tiempos verbales que existen en el inglés se clasifican en presente, pasado y futuro.

  1. Presente continuo: I am playing, are you playing? They are running.
  2. Presente perfecto: I have traveled, Has she traveled?.
  3. Presente perfecto continuo: Have you been working? We have not been working.
  4. Pasado continuo: I was reading. We were not talking.
  5. Pasado perfecto: Had she written the report? I had worked hard.
  6. Pasado perfecto continuo: Had you been working? She had not been working.
  7. Futuro simple: I will dance. Will you dance with me?.
  8. Futuro continuo: I will be dancing. I will not be drinking.
  9. Futuro perfecto: I will have played. I will have sold my product.
  10. Futuro perfecto continuo: She will have been working here for five years.
